Bernard Zuel of the Sydney Morning Herald voiced in on the Michael Jackson beef with Sony Music and his charges of racism and lack of promotion which her sales of his latest album ‘Invincible.’ Zuel writes, “Maybe the telling point about Invincible’s sales of a bare 4 million is that most of it was in parts of the world where nobody has linked the words Jackson, pedophile and sad joke, and hardly anywhere the Jackson brand name, after a decade since his last big album, means little to fans of Britney, Korn and Craig David. Racism or relevance?” Read more.
